Schwarzkopf national technical educator Grant Withnell is larger-than-life and bursting with knowledge about hair. Here Grant shares some unique tips with MiNDFOOD, on getting more from your home colouring experience…
• For women with silver hair, mix a silver toner with champagne to add a beige blonde tone to the hair.
• If you’ve coloured your hair with a semi-permanent, and after a few washes want to return to your original base colour, mix an anti-dandruff shampoo with some bicarbonate of soda and cleanse the hair with it. This also works well as a deep cleanse when you’ve styled your hair with a lot of hairspray.
• If you’re using a silver toner on a pre-lightened hair that’s porous and grabby of colour, mix the toner with conditioner to dilute it and tone down the end result.
